Olin Business School Says Customers Gained through Google Search Ads Are
More Valuable than You Think
(1888PressRelease) Experts at Olin Business School, Washington University in St.
Louis, received
the 2012 Olin Award for establishing a new approach for measuring the success of Google search
advertising.
St.
Louis, MO-IL (1888PressRelease) New research from Olin Business School, Washington
University in St.
Louis finds conventional methods under-value the buying power of customers
who respond to Google search ads.
In a down economy where advertisers are concerned about every dollar spent, a team of
researchers at Olin Business School, Washington University in St.
Louis, has developed a new
method of measuring the effectiveness of Google search advertising, taking into account not only
online sales, but goods or services purchased off-line as well.
The 2012 Olin Award-winning paper, "Measuring the Lifetime Value of Customers Acquired from
